Numerical Analysis for Bearing Performance of Flexible Piles Composite Foundation Influenced by Modulus’ Changes
The bearing performance of composite foundation improved by flexible piles was influenced by changes of cushion’s modulus, the modulus ratio between soil on bottom of pile and soil surrounded pile, which was analyzed by the finite element method. Results showed that: 1.For single pile, by increasing of cushion’s modulus, the bearing performance nearby the top of flexible pile increased apparently, and the common tendency of settlement of pile and soil surrounded piles was affected negatively. For multi-piles, the increasing of cushion’s modulus resulted in the increasing of bearing performance and the common tendency of settlement of piles and soil surrounded piles was affected positively. 2.The change of modulus ratio between soil surrounded piles and soil on bottom of piles resulted positively in the change of frictional resistance and end-bearing performance nearby the bottom of single pile and reduced the settlement of composite foundation. But the multi-pile borne absolutely all loading due to the increasing of modulus ratio, and both of piles and soil surrounded piles had the same tendency of settlement.
